1. Start the Week Strong: Reviving Mondays with Empowering Affirmations

Monday blues? No problem! Kick-starting your week with a powerful dose of positivity can set the tone for your entire week. Here are some empowering affirmations to help revive your Mondays:

  • I am capable of achieving anything I set my mind to. Remind yourself that you have the skills and abilities needed to achieve your goals.
  • Challenges are opportunities to grow and learn. Instead of fearing challenges, embrace them as opportunities for personal growth.
  • I radiate positivity and attract success. A positive attitude can help attract success into your life.

Choose the affirmations that resonate with you and repeat them to yourself throughout the day. Is there a specific challenge you’re facing this week? Create an affirmation that addresses it and repeat it often. Remember, your mindset can make all the difference in how you approach your day, so start your week strong with empowering affirmations.

  • I am grateful for this new opportunity to make progress towards my dreams. Gratitude can help shift your focus from what you lack to what you already have.
  • I am worthy of love and success. Self-love and positive self-talk can boost your self-esteem and help you believe in yourself.
  • I am in control of my thoughts and my emotions. Taking ownership of your thoughts and emotions can help you stay calm and focused, even in stressful situations.
